  1. Uninstalling the enb solves the problem and the game launches with no issues. Reinstalling it will bring the problem back since the issue is in the d3d9.dll file. So either uninstall the enb until a fix is discovered or, like I said, just spam okay to get the game to launch as a temporary work-around. The enb works normally as far as I can tell.
